Why Live in Tolland

Tolland is a rural getaway among the forests of Western Massachusetts, just outside the Berkshires. This tiny community of 500 has been around since the 1750s and is popular for second homes due to its many lakes and forests. Housing options include Colonials, saltbox, and craftsman styles, with plots of land available throughout the area. Homes near the center offer plenty of land and direct access to the main road. Several HOA communities are based around the lakes, with association fees varying but potentially exceeding $200 a month. Tolland’s pupils attend the Southwick-Tolland-Granville School District, which has a moderate rating. The area is rich with forests, including Tolland State Forest, which features a 1,000-acre reservoir for boating and fishing, and Granville State Forest, known for horseback riding, cross-country skiing, and hiking trails. Nearby attractions include Jacob’s Pillow, a performing arts center specializing in dance, and the New England Air and Aviation Museum in Windsor Locks, Connecticut. Dining options are available in nearby New Boston and Otis, with notable spots like The New Boston Inn and The Grouse House. Shopping is found in Granville and Westfield, with the closest grocery stores and big box stores located 18 miles east in Westfield. Route 57 runs through Tolland, connecting it to Springfield and the Berkshires, while Bradley International Airport is 24 miles southeast. Crime in Tolland is lower than the national average, with a significant drop in recent years.
